2,3/8 + 5,5/6 =
8,5/24 is the sum of 2,3/8 and 5,5/6.
To add fractions, it is necessary to have a common denominator. In this case, the denominators 8 and 6 can both be converted to 24, facilitating the addition of the fractional parts. The whole numbers can be added separately.

Adding fractions involves finding a common denominator and then adding the numerators to obtain the fractional part of the sum. The whole numbers are added separately. In this case, the sum of the whole numbers 2 and 5 is 7 and the sum of the fractions 3/8 and 5/6 is 1,5/24 when converted to a common denominator of 24. The correct sum is therefore 8,5/24.
